Nov 1, 2016

[Japan Travel] Best season. Floating in the mist, "Machu Picchu of Japan" and "Castle in the Sky". Ruins of Takeda Castle.

[Machu Picchu]

It is a popular spot in Japan. When looking at the like floating in the mist, reality is you will feel the mystical atmosphere unbelievably.
[Normal scenery]

Wikipedia => Ruins of Takeda Castle.
Place => Map

No comments:

Post a Comment